About this role

The Research Coordinator I at USC Keck School of Medicine supports clinical research activities within the Cardiology department. This role involves coordinating study documentation, assisting with regulatory submissions, and managing research processes to ensure compliance and effective study execution.

The University of Southern California (USC) is a private research university in Los Angeles, founded in 1880. It offers a wide range of undergraduate, graduate, and professional programs across schools such as engineering, business, cinematic arts, medicine, and law, and is known for interdisciplinary research and substantial industry partnerships. USC emphasizes innovation, entrepreneurship, and public service, with large research expenditures, extensive clinical and cultural facilities, and global engagement. Its large alumni network and Los Angeles location provide strong connections to entertainment, technology, and healthcare sectors.
